The 1950’s semi-detached villas by John Lawrence that form part of Bearsden’s Speirs Road have proved enduringly popular over the years and, new to market, No.69 is a good example of its kind. Set the westerly side of the address with an attractive level plot, the property features good potential for extension to both side and rear (subject to necessary warrants and permissions from the local authority). A superb family home located in close proximity to excellent Primary and Secondary schooling.

Situation
Killermont is on the south-easterly side of Bearsden, nearby the fairways of The Glasgow Golf Club (Killermont course). It falls in the catchment for the excellent Killermont Primary School and for the new school premises of Boclair Academy. There are some local shops to be found on Rannoch Drive, including the much-loved late opening general store (Murdo’s). Ready access, via Maryhill Road or Bearsden’s Switchback Road, to Glasgow’s West End and city centre. There are three railway stations in Bearsden and a further railway station not far away at Maryhill Park.
